A Century of Amber Craftsmanship

In 1925, Christian Martinus Christiansen began polishing amber on the island of Læsø — a craft he would dedicate nearly five decades of his life to. His work earned quiet renown: among those who received a piece was Winston Churchill himself. A curated collection of his amber was donated to Hjemstavnsgården museum, where it remains a testament to his artistry.

His son, Laurits Christian Christiansen, carried the tradition forward from 1963 to 1973, refining the family's deep knowledge of Baltic amber and its natural beauty.

The third generation brought the craft to a new chapter. In 1980, Erik Ravgård Christiansen — who has been polishing amber since 1974 — opened Ravgården, a dedicated amber workshop in Sønderlev, together with his wife Margit. What began as a workshop grew into something more: a living destination for amber lovers, complete with a museum, a remarkable 12,000-litre freshwater aquarium with large amber pieces hidden among the stones and plants, and a flower garden that welcomes visitors from near and far.

The Fourth Generation

Christine Ravgård Lavrsen, born in 1986, grew up surrounded by amber dust and the quiet hum of the polishing wheel. Today, she leads Ravgaard into its next era — bringing the family's handcrafted pieces to the world through ravgaard.com.

The values remain unchanged: natural materials, honest craftsmanship, and jewellery made to be worn and treasured for a lifetime.
